It takes well over 10 hours to get a drained battery to a full charge – even longer if … WebFailure to do so can result in permanent damage. Hold the device with the port facing down. Gently shake it for about 5 seconds, or until there’s no more liquid in the port. Rest the device on a flat surface to dry completely (for up to 48 hours). After the alert icon disappears, you can charge your device with USB-C cable again.

WebJul 20, 2024 · Why is my Amazon Fire tablet not holding charge? The problem can lie in one of four areas: faulty software, the battery, the charging adapter (including the cable), and the charging port itself. We’ll dig deep into each in order to provide a swift resolution to when your Amazon Fire tablet is not charging.
